A visit to Frutosa Lake is always a good idea. All through the summertime months at Frutosa Lake temperatures are generally in the 80's. Once the sun is down it descends down to the 50's. Through the winter this place gets highs in the 40's; through the dark hours in the wintertime at Frutosa Lake temperatures dip to the 10's.
